Litter Training For Cats

When presenting a brand-new cat to your home, guaranteeing appropriate litter training is necessary for a tidy and comfortable living environment. Cats are naturally inclined to utilize a litter box, however they may require assistance, specifically if they are kittycats or have actually been previously roaming. Start by positioning the litter box in a quiet and available location. Utilize a litter that your cat prefers, as some cats may be fussy about the texture or fragrance. Regularly scoop the litter box to keep it tidy and attractive to your feline good friend. Think about having one more litter box than the number of cats in your home to avoid mishaps.

Ensure to keep the litter box away from the cat's food and water bowls to avoid any possible tension or stress and anxiety. If your cat is having accidents outside the litter box, it might signal a health concern like a urinary tract infection. Observing your cat's habits and attending to any litter training concerns without delay can result in a harmonious relationship in between you and your new furry companion.

Cat Dental Health

Keeping your cat's oral health is important for their overall well-being and durability. Similar to humans, cats can experience oral issues such as tartar accumulation, gum disease, and dental caries. To guarantee your feline friend has great oral hygiene, routine cat dental care is essential. This consists of brushing your cat's teeth regularly using cat toothbrushes and tooth paste specifically designed for them. Additionally, offering your cat with dental treats or toys can help lower plaque and tartar accumulation.

Cat dental disease can cause discomfort, pain, and even systemic health issues if left unattended. Indications of cat dental problems may consist of halitosis, problem eating, drooling, and swollen gums. If you discover any of these signs, it is essential to consult your vet for a professional cat dental cleansing. Your veterinarian can also supply guidance on how to keep your cat's gum health at home. By focusing on cat dental health, you can help your furry companion delight in a delighted and healthy life.

Kidney Disease In Cats

To ensure the overall well-being of your cat, comprehending the risks and indications of kidney illness in cats is crucial for proactive care. Kidney disease in cats, specifically senior cats, is a common condition that can affect their feline health substantially. Monitoring your cat's kidney health is essential for maintaining their quality of life. Signs such as increased thirst, regular urination, weight loss, and sleepiness might indicate kidney issues. Proper feline nutrition plays an essential function in lowering the threat of kidney illness, so ensure your cat has access to fresh water and a balanced diet.

Regular veterinary check-ups are necessary for early detection of kidney illness in cats. Cat Respiratry Issues

To guarantee your cat's general well-being, it is very important to be attentive to any indications of breathing problems that may occur. Cats can suffer from a variety of respiratory problems, consisting of asthma, bronchitis, and upper breathing infections. Symptoms of breathing issues in cats might include coughing, wheezing, sneezing, nasal discharge, and labored breathing. If you see any of these signs, it is essential to consult a vet near you for proper diagnosis and treatment.

Preserving a clean and worry-free environment can assist prevent respiratory problems in cats. Frequently clean your cat's home, including their bed linen and litter box, to lower direct exposure to allergens and irritants. Furthermore, avoiding direct exposure to cigarette smoke and other contaminants can benefit your cat's breathing health.

In cases where respiratory issues continue, your veterinarian might recommend particular treatments such as medications, inhalers, or even oxygen treatment. It is vital to follow your veterinarian's recommendations closely to guarantee your cat's respiratory health is correctly handled. Remember, early detection and intervention are key to solving cat respiratory problems successfully.

Urinary Tract Infection In Cats

A common problem amongst cats that can substantially affect their health is a urinary system infection. This condition can be agonizing for your feline friend and may cause severe issues if left untreated. Signs of urinary system infections in cats include regular urination, straining to urinate, blood in the urine, and urinating outside the litter box. If you see any of these indications, it's necessary to take your cat to the veterinarian without delay.

To help prevent urinary system infections, guarantee your cat has access to fresh water at all times and maintain a tidy litter box. Think about utilizing a litter that promotes good urinary health. Cat Constipation

Guaranteeing your cat's gastrointestinal health is important, specifically when dealing with cat irregularity. Cat irregularity can be uncomfortable for your feline pal, causing concerns like decreased cravings, lethargy, and even vomiting. To prevent irregularity, make sure your cat remains hydrated by supplying fresh water daily and integrating damp food into their diet plan. Increasing their fiber consumption through specialized cat foods or supplements can likewise help control their defecation. Regular exercise is vital to keep your cat's digestion system functioning smoothly.

If you observe relentless irregularity or other worrying signs like blood in the stool, it is essential to consult your veterinarian quickly. They can advise treatments such as laxatives or dietary changes to minimize the concern. Prevent utilizing non-prescription medications without expert assistance, as they can be harmful to your cat's health.
